Description

Experience the legendary sound of Capitol Studios right in your own setup with the Universal Audio UAD Capitol Chambers reverb plug-in. This meticulously crafted software faithfully recreates the iconic echo chambers nestled beneath the Capitol Tower in Los Angeles, renowned for transforming recordings by artists like Frank Sinatra and Ray Charles into auditory masterpieces. Utilizing Dynamic Room Modeling technology, this plug-in is not just a snapshot of sound, but a living, breathing recreation that allows you to shape and mold your audio with unprecedented precision.

Choose from multiple microphone setups and explore the nuances of each chamber's unique sonic signature. Capitol Chambers offers comprehensive control over parameters such as decay time, mic proximity, and stereo width, giving you the tools to craft a reverb space that fits seamlessly into any mix. Whether you're looking to subtly enhance vocals or envelop a track in lush, cinematic ambience, this plug-in provides the versatility and authenticity of the original chambers.

The Capitol Chambers plug-in is compatible with AU, AAX, and VST3 platforms, and comes with a collection of artist presets curated by Grammy-winning engineers, ensuring you're always starting with a professional touch.

Key Features:

  • Faithful recreation of four iconic echo chambers from Capitol Studios
  • Dynamic Room Modeling technology for real-time customization
  • Multiple microphone setups and configurations
  • Adjustable decay times from 1 to 9.5 seconds
  • 3-band EQ and high-pass filter for tonal refinement
  • Includes presets from renowned producers and engineers
  • Compatible with AU, AAX, VST3 platforms and UAD-2 hardware

FAQs

What are the standout features of the Universal Audio UAD Capitol Chambers reverb plugin?

The Universal Audio UAD Capitol Chambers reverb plugin emulates the iconic echo chambers of Capitol Studios, offering lush, vintage reverb sounds. It features precise modeling of the chambers' acoustics, providing a rich and immersive reverb experience ideal for vocals and instruments.

Is the Universal Audio UAD Capitol Chambers plugin compatible with my DAW?

Yes, the Capitol Chambers plugin is compatible with major DAWs that support AAX, AU, and VST3 formats, including Pro Tools, Logic Pro, and Ableton Live.

Does the Capitol Chambers reverb plugin require any specific hardware to run?

The UAD Capitol Chambers can run natively on a Mac or PC without additional hardware. However, it also supports UAD DSP acceleration for enhanced performance with Apollo interfaces or UAD Accelerators.

What are the system requirements for using the Universal Audio UAD Capitol Chambers plugin?

For Mac, you need macOS 10.15 or later with an Intel Core 2 Duo processor and at least 4GB RAM. For PC, Windows 10 or later is required with an Intel Core 2 Duo or AMD Athlon 64 X2 processor and 4GB RAM.

Does the Universal Audio UAD Capitol Chambers plugin require an iLok account for authorization?

Yes, the UADx Native version of the Capitol Chambers plugin requires an iLok account for authorization.

Critic Reviews

UA Capitol Chambers, 175B & 176

soundonsound.com

Universal Audio’s Capitol Chambers offers a rich, organic reverb that pays homage to its legendary namesake. With a user-friendly interface and the ability to customize mic placements, it brings a unique character to any mix, particularly excelling with acoustic instruments. While it might not be suited for long ambient washes, it provides a natural-sounding reverb that enhances detail without overwhelming the dry signal. However, some may find the price steep if they’re not fully committed to UAD’s ecosystem. Overall, it’s a must-try for those seeking a vintage touch in their digital setups.

Universal Audio: Capitol Chambers Plug-In | Tape Op Magazine | Longform candid interviews with music producers and audio engineers covering mixing, mastering, recording and music production.

tapeop.com

Universal Audio's Capitol Chambers plug-in brings the legendary reverb of Capitol Records' chambers to your DAW, delivering lush, complex sounds ideal for vocals and acoustic instruments. With an intuitive interface and multiple mic selections, it allows for creative flexibility that can evoke the timeless quality of classic records. However, its dense reverb may not suit every style, requiring space in the mix to shine. While the price tag of $349 is on the higher side, the fully-functional demo offers a risk-free way to explore its capabilities. For UAD users seeking to elevate their recordings, this plug-in is a compelling addition, though it may not be essential for everyone.
